Files
swift-mirror/test/ClangImporter/cvars_parse.swift
David Farler b7d17b25ba Rename -parse flag to -typecheck
A parse-only option is needed for parse performance tracking and the
current option also includes semantic analysis.
2016-11-28 10:50:55 -08:00

15 lines
406 B
Swift

// RUN: %target-swift-frontend(mock-sdk: %clang-importer-sdk) -typecheck -verify %s
import cvars
func getPI() -> Float {
return PI
}
func testPointers() {
let cp = globalConstPointer
cp.abcde() // expected-error {{value of type 'UnsafeRawPointer?' has no member 'abcde'}}
let mp = globalPointer
mp.abcde() // expected-error {{value of type 'UnsafeMutableRawPointer?' has no member 'abcde'}}
}